Music Programs

African Discovery Through Music
This is a series of live musical stage plays narrated by a dramatic storyteller/ professional singer. These shows depict how Africans and African Americans demonstrated courage and perseverance to overcome obstacles and change American society.

Length: 50 min

BLACK WAX
A trip to the Black Wax Museum reveals African American inventors, a break in major league baseball, a daring escape on the Underground Railroad and women musicians ahead of their time!

 

 

LINEAGE
Sing and dance your way from Africa to America in Lineage where blues, jazz, gospel, rhythm and blues, and hip hop music are combined in a lesson that is so much fun you won’t want it to end! E.D. Nixon, Captain Charles Young, Sergeant Ben Davis and Elizabeth Martinez are the historical figures celebrated in the show about a woman takes a surprising look at how much she has in common with people of various cultures.

 

 

NEIGHBORHOOD PROMISE
Promise celebrates the anniversaries of the Brown vs. Board of Education decision and Motown Records. The program is infused with the soulful music of the 1960s and important lessons about the value of education.
 

Hispanic Discovery Assembly
Increase the awareness and bring the wonder of Hispanic heritage to your students with a musical tour through Puerto Rico, Cuba and the Dominican Republic! Learn of the contributions of Hispanic people to music, science and the world in which we live today!

Length: 45 min  

THE LESSON LEARNED
After learning that the first nationally syndicated Hispanic talk show host was no honor student and that the first female surgeon general was Puerto Rican, Jose discovers that he, too, can overcome adversity and pursue any career he chooses. Meet Geraldo Rivera, Celia Cruz and Antonia Novello.

Theater Programs

Anti-Bullying Assembly
Designed to reach students, grades 3— 9 , this play uses a perfect balance of music and drama to address the imbalance of power between bullies and their victims. Packed with research, this show will empower your students to “stop the violence.”  

Length: 45 min

EXTREME TRUTH
The truth about bullies and their victims is exposed in this musical stage play about two students who learn that silence gives bullies their power and how to take that power away!

Women’s History Assembly
The life and legacy of some of our nation’s most powerful, yet under celebrated women are realized in this musical stage play. A talented cast of actors, singers and musicians make this show an unforgettable experience!

Length: 45 min

GENDER MATTERS
Georgia, an educated southern belle travels north to learn a life-changing lesson about Marie Gertrude Rand, Wilma Rudolph and Clara Barton as this live band and dynamic cast of actors herald women’s contributions to engineering, sports and the military!

Drug Awareness Assembly
Dance is a part of this exciting musical stage play, as a cast of professional performers re-enact the true story of how drugs destroyed the promising future of a high school student from our local area.

Length: 45 min  

CHOICES
Based on a true story, this compelling drama about a high school senior named Keri and how the choice she makes changes her life forever, is sure to hit home with your students.

Artist-In-Residence
Expose your students to the lasting effects of having a professional artist visit their classroom for ten sessions. Your teachers will learn valuable techniques and strategies to revitalize their curriculum!

Length: 10 @ 45 min  

A performing arts residency can change the atmosphere at your school! Artists are available to visit your classroom for 10 sessions at 45 minutes each. These artist sessions meet the New Jersey Core Curriculum Content standards because the lessons help students acquire knowledge and skills that increase aesthetic awareness. Residencies are available in acting, music and dance.
